Carol D. LePage, Warroad February 1, 2026

04/27/2026

Carol D. LePage was called home on February 1, 2026, after a brief illness.

Carol married “Fuzz” LePage on October 20, 1956, and to this union five children were born. She was a dedicated wife and mother who worked in the family businesses, Warroad Airways and Kusko Aviation. She handled bookkeeping for Percy Stodgell and the American Legion and spent several years as a receptionist for Marvin Windows. Carol enjoyed wintering in Arizona and spending time at the Legion roundtable.

She cherished her five grandchildren and took great joy in her great-grandchildren, who range in age from 21 years to 6 weeks old.

Carol was preceded in death by her parents, Roy and Sabina Remick; three children, Julia, Jeff, and Henry; two sisters and their spouses; one great-grandchild; and her husband, “Fuzz.”

She is survived by her son, John (Marci) LePage; her daughter and best friend, Jeanne MacLean; grandsons, Shane (Shanda), Patrick (Trish), and Kevin Thompson (Megan); granddaughters, Melodi Pippin (Michael) and Trista McDaniel (Tom); twelve great-grandchildren; her brother, John (Ellen) Remick; and her sister, Colleen (Ike) Cederburg.

Memorials are preferred to St. Mary’s Catholic Church in Warroad or to the charity of your choice.
